Standard settings cover the listen port, retry backoff, and the carrier-mapping table for the Dorvane and Quickhatch feeds. Delivery-status payloads are verified against an HMAC signature, so the receiver must hold the shared signing credential issued by the carrier integration portal. Without it, every inbound webhook is rejected with a 401 and no events reach downstream. Retrieve the current credential before release, then set it in the env file on this line.

sealed setting: ARCHIVE_KEY3=bd6

TICKET: Vault lockout blocking orders cleanup — Meridel Platform

Priority: High. Assigned: release mgmt.

The Kestrel vault sealed itself after three failed unseal attempts during the soft-delete migration on the orders table. Rows flagged deleted_at are stuck mid-backfill; purge job halted. Cannot re-run migration or roll back until vault access is restored — encryption context for the archive partition lives inside it.

Do not retry unseal manually. Use the recovery flow only.

Recovery passphrase for the Kestrel vault follows below.

recovery phrase for fajeg-kawep: druix-gorius-briax-ulaeth-fraox-lammir-pelox-jormir-pelwyn-julir

# Order-cutoff config for the Crumbleton bakery backend.
# Orders placed after CUTOFF_HOUR (local to the Maplewick store) roll to the
# next production day. The scheduler in ovenqueue.py reads this at boot, so
# changing it requires a restart, not just a reload. Reviewers: note that the
# cutoff applies to custom cakes only; standard loaves bypass it entirely.
# The scheduler also needs to authenticate against the Proofline queue
# service. The credential for that goes on the next line.

secret setting of bagag-kajof: RELAY_SECRET8=d9a517d5

Subject: DR drill Thursday — audit-log viewer. Maintainers: during the drill we fail over the Ledgerlark audit-log viewer to the Fenwick region. Verify log continuity and that retention filters survive the switch. Restoring the viewer's sealed index requires the warm-standby vault. At the unseal prompt during failback, enter the passphrase given below.

strongbox words: holax-rusax-jorath-aldeth